This book starts with a short refresher course of regression analysis, the workhorse of quantitative analysis. The book next discusses five analysis techniques that make it possible to make causal inference - with the necessary caution: - namely propensity score matching, instrumental variables, the regression discontinuity design, fixed effects models and trajectory analysis. The five analysis techniques are discussed relatively briefly and conceptually, with a minimum of formulas - reason this book cannot be regarded as more than an introduction to each of these techniques. At the end of each chapter there is a list with key publications for each technique that the reader can refer to for more information on statistical issues, and for variations on and special cases of the techniques.
